Ginger Hair-Grow Scalp Treatment -

Adapted from Naturally Healthy Hair, by Mary Beth Janssen (Storey

Books, 1999).

From Annie B. Bond (care2.com) " This excellent, easy-to-make scalp

conditioning formula really gets your hair growing!

It uses ginger, considered one of the most powerful herbs in

Ayurveda. With its potent stimulating properties, ginger increases

the blood circulation to the scalp which can result in faster-growing

hair.

Warming, stimulating, and great for your scalp and hair!

INGREDIENTS

1 tablespoon finely grated fresh ginger

1 tablespoon sesame or jojoba oil

1. This formula can be applied either before or after shampooing. If

applied after, be sure to rinse extremely well.

2. Combine the ingredients, massage into the scalp, and leave on for

at least 30 minutes. (You can leave on overnight to receive the

maximum benefit.)

3. Shampoo or rinse out with tepid water. "

Chronic dry skin is caused by imbalance in the body.

Essential Fatty Acids, more good fats, clean colon and

blanaced diet will improve your skin.

 

Olive oil is cheap and works well for dry skin.

Because I live in high desert and the air is very dry,

I suffer every winter with drier skin than summer. I

use extra light virgin olive oil before I get out of

the shower. It can also be used as a conditioner for

dry hair. Massage into hair and then shampoo

out..makes for very soft hair.
